In average, 90% of full-time first-time beginning undergraduate students (freshmen) have received grants and/or scholarships at Most Searched Technical Colleges In Arkansas. The average financial aid amount received is $6,140. For all undergraduate students, 75.50% received grants/scholarship and the average aid amount is $6,488
The average tuition & fees for the schools is $6,906 for state residents and $15,337 for out-of-state students. The average cost of attendance (COA) including tuition & fees, book & supplies, and living costs for Most Searched Technical Colleges In Arkansas is $28,502 and, after receiving financial aid, the actual cost is down to $22,363.
